Coolidge leaders hopeful about Nikola

By Jacob Dorsey | Pinal Central

Nikola Corporation’s bankruptcy filing has led many to wonder what this means for the plant in Coolidge.

Nikola plans to support some service and operations through the end of March. Beyond that would depend on whether or not they could find funding for continued operations.

Coolidge City Manager Gilbert Lopez is hopeful that the company will continue operations, believing Nikola to be an “important part” of Inland Port Arizona but also important for “the future of trucking.”
